Transaction 75df77abb3371bde7bcb11376bbcafbcb9369b485eb576a7adfa6183bcf8665d

2 Input
2 Outputs
  • 75df77abb3371bde7bcb11376bbcafbcb9369b485eb576a7adfa6183bcf8665d:0
  • value  243386
    address  15KvwdoPSUet3Bv9yRMFPsrvhXKm9yCG4z
  • 75df77abb3371bde7bcb11376bbcafbcb9369b485eb576a7adfa6183bcf8665d:1
  • value  16998280
    address  1DqmjMmZiCZaRr8qoXwBqLG1GAW2tw4Kdh